Choosing a path to modernization

The COVID-19 pandemic illuminated the need for states to update and streamline their Medicaid and HHS systems for their workforce and constituents. People's expectations for innovation and improving the experience with online applications adds to the pressure.

Understanding the problem and identifying the right paths to improvement are critical to any modernization effort. Read the case study to see how you can take action.
